The Motivational Thought Frequency Scales for increased physical activity and reduced high-energy snacking
David J Kavanagh1,2, Hugo Teixeira2, Jennifer Connolly1,2
1Centre for Children's Health Research, Queensland University of Technology, South Brisbane, Queensland, Australia.
Objectives:
The Motivational Thought Frequency (MTF) Scale has previously demonstrated a coherent four-factor internal structure (Intensity, Incentives Imagery, Self-Efficacy Imagery, Availability) in control of alcohol and effective self-management of diabetes. The current research tested the factorial structure and concurrent associations of versions of the MTF for increasing physical activity (MTF-PA) and reducing high-energy snacks (MTF-S).
Design:
Study 1 examined the internal structure of the MTF-PA and its concurrent relationship with retrospective reports of vigorous physical activity. Study 2 attempted to replicate these results, also testing the internal structure of the MTF-S and examining whether higher MTF-S scores were found in participants scoring more highly on a screening test for eating disorder.
Methods:
In Study 1, 626 participants completed the MTF-PA online and reported minutes of activity in the previous week. In Study 2, 313 participants undertook an online survey that also included the MTF-S and the Eating Attitudes Test (EAT-26).
Results:
The studies replicated acceptable fit for the four-factor structure on the MTF-PA and MTF-S. Significant associations of the MTF-PA with recent vigorous activity and of the MTF-S with EAT-26 scores were seen, although associations were stronger in Study 1.
Conclusions:
Strong preliminary support for both the MTF-PA and MTF-S was obtained, although more data on their predictive validity are needed. Associations of the MTF-S with potential eating disorder illustrate that high scores may not always be beneficial to health maintenance.
